Introduction

The 18650 3000mAh battery is an essential component in the world of rechargeable power solutions. Known for its reliability and efficiency, this lithium-ion battery is widely used in many devices, from electric vehicles to high-performance flashlights. With a capacity of 3000mAh, it provides a significant amount of energy, ensuring that your devices run longer and perform better.

When choosing the right 18650 battery, consider the following aspects:
  • Compatibility: Ensure the battery fits your device specifications.
  • Quality: Opt for proven quality brands that are customer-approved.
  • Charging cycles: Look for batteries that offer a high number of charge cycles for longevity.
